 | | Emergence is the new, bottom-up thinking that changes our view of the world. |
 | | Emergence is something magical that happens in certain systems, systems that involve lots of relatively low-level, simple agents interacting with each other and following simple rules. |
 | | No individual ant is sitting there assessing the entire state of the colony and making those changes, somehow all the ants, all of which have incredibly meagre intelligences, manage to collectively solve the problem of finding food or of maintaining the nest or of doing all of these other incredible things that ants do. |
